Giro Cycling Gloves
Shop by category
547 results
Sort: Best Match
- AU $21.21Was: AU $24.95was AU $24.95Free postage
- AU $34.99Free postageClick & Collect
- Brand new · GiroAU $45.95Free postage
- Brand new · GiroAU $53.89Free postage
- Brand new · GiroAU $45.99 to AU $64.99AU $9.90 postage
- AU $25.00AU $10.00 postageClick & Collect
- Brand new · GiroAU $74.99Free postageClick & Collect
- AU $40.47AU $22.42 postage80 sold
- Brand new · GiroAU $25.46Was: AU $29.95was AU $29.95Free postage
- Brand new · GiroAU $60.99AU $9.90 postage
- AU $34.95AU $9.50 postageClick & Collect
- AU $168.61AU $38.63 postage
- Brand new · GiroAU $50.99 to AU $64.99AU $9.90 postage
- Brand new · GiroAU $57.19Free postage
- AU $34.95Free postage1 watching
- Brand new · GiroAU $59.39Free postage
- Brand new · GiroAU $74.95AU $8.50 postageClick & Collect
- Brand new · GiroAU $34.95AU $9.50 postageClick & CollectOnly 1 left!
- Brand new · GiroAU $59.99AU $9.90 postage
- Brand new · GiroAU $16.96Was: AU $19.95was AU $19.95Free postage
- Brand new · GiroAU $54.99AU $9.90 postage
- Brand new · GiroAU $39.95AU $9.50 postageClick & CollectOnly 1 left!
- Brand new · GiroAU $59.00AU $9.50 postageClick & Collect
- Brand new · GiroAU $34.99AU $9.90 postage
- AU $25.00AU $10.00 postageClick & Collect
- Brand new · GiroAU $60.61AU $23.03 postage
- Brand new · GiroAU $34.99AU $9.90 postage
- Brand new · GiroAU $17.58AU $24.40 postage0 bids1d 21h
- Brand new · GiroAU $104.49Free postage
- AU $30.33AU $32.25 postage
- Brand new · GiroAU $47.29Free postage
- Brand new · GiroAU $47.29Free postage
- Brand new · GiroAU $29.95AU $9.50 postageClick & Collect
- AU $23.30AU $23.97 postage0 bids2d 10h
- Brand new · GiroAU $39.95AU $9.50 postageClick & Collect
- Brand new · GiroAU $49.99AU $9.90 postage
- AU $42.07AU $22.48 postage
- Brand new · GiroAU $89.99AU $9.50 postageClick & Collect
- Brand new · GiroAU $48.39Free postage
- AU $42.07AU $22.48 postage
- Brand new · GiroAU $29.95AU $9.50 postageClick & Collect
- Brand new · GiroAU $20.00AU $13.00 postageClick & Collect
- Brand new · GiroAU $54.99AU $9.90 postage
- Brand new · GiroAU $29.95AU $9.50 postageClick & Collect
- Brand new · GiroAU $41.24AU $9.90 postage
- Brand new · GiroAU $47.99AU $9.90 postage
- Brand new · GiroAU $50.50AU $22.73 postage
- Brand new · GiroAU $33.72or Best OfferAU $28.97 postage
- Brand new · GiroAU $41.95AU $30.91 postage
- Brand new · GiroAU $59.99AU $9.90 postage
- Brand new · GiroAU $29.95AU $9.50 postageClick & Collect
- Brand new · GiroAU $39.95AU $9.50 postageClick & Collect
- AU $33.70AU $22.24 postage
- Brand new · GiroAU $39.99Free postageClick & Collect
- Brand new · GiroAU $50.50or Best OfferAU $30.43 postage
- Brand new · GiroAU $59.00AU $9.50 postageClick & Collect
- Brand new · GiroAU $60.61AU $23.03 postage
- Brand new · GiroAU $34.99AU $9.90 postage
- Brand new · GiroAU $69.29Free postage
- Brand new · GiroAU $47.29Free postage